Understanding the Recovery Timeline
As soon as you have actually undergone cataract surgical procedure, it is essential for you to recognize the timeline of your recuperation. The first few days after the surgical procedure are crucial for your recovery procedure. You might experience mild discomfort and blurred vision throughout this time, but it ought to progressively improve.
Within a week, lots of people observe a considerable improvement in their vision. However, it is necessary to bear in mind that every person's healing timeline may differ. It typically takes regarding a month for your eyes to totally recover and for your vision to maintain.
During this moment, it's crucial to follow your doctor's directions relating to eye decreases, medications, and any kind of restrictions on exercises.
Managing Usual Post-Operative Signs And Symptoms
To manage common post-operative symptoms after cataract surgical treatment, you may experience particular discomforts and ought to be prepared to resolve them. Below are some ideas to help you handle these signs and symptoms and make sure a smooth recovery:
- ** Eye irritability **: Usage prescribed eye decreases and prevent scrubing your eyes.
- ** Blurred vision **: Relax your eyes and stay clear of activities that stress your eyes, such as reading or utilizing digital gadgets.
- ** Light sensitivity **: Use sunglasses or a hat with a wide border when outdoors, and lower the lights inside.
- ** Dry eyes **: Usage man-made splits as suggested by your medical professional to maintain your eyes moist.
- ** Light pain **: Over the counter pain relievers like acetaminophen can help relieve any kind of discomfort you may experience.
By following these recommendations and closely following your doctor's guidelines, you can successfully handle and reduce any post-operative signs and symptoms you may experience.
Tips for a Smooth and Successful Recovery
As you advance your trip towards a smooth and effective recovery after cataract surgery, it is very important to focus on remainder and follow your physician's directions carefully. Relaxing enables your eyes to heal appropriately and prevents any type of stress or problems.
Avoid any kind of difficult tasks, especially those that need bending, lifting, or straining, as they can put pressure on your eyes and delay the healing procedure.

Keep your eyes secured by wearing sunglasses when outdoors and staying clear of dirty or smoky environments.
Last but not least, participate in all follow-up visits with your doctor to ensure that your recuperation is advancing smoothly and any possible problems are dealt with without delay.
